Seeed Studio 114992270 - IMX219-83 8MP 3D Stereo Camera Module – Compatible with Jetson Nano/ Xavier NX

PRODUCT DETAILS

Features 

  • High-quality camera with two 8 megapixel Sony IMX219 image sensors for 3D depth vision
  • Capable of viewing images at a high resolution of 3280 × 2464
  • High FOV (field-of-view) to capture more area 
  • Integrated InvenSense ICM20948 motion tracking sensor for better accuracy

Description

This is a 3D stereo camera module that features dual IMX219 cameras onboard with 8 megapixels on each camera, which is suitable to use with the NVIDIA Jetson Nano and NVIDIA Jetson Xavier NX Development Kits.

By using this camera, combined with a Jetson Nano/ Xavier NX Development Kits, you can simply realize AI vision applications like depth vision and stereo vision. Also, you can experience better quality video capture from this camera and build more demanding projects!

Specifications

SpecificationDescription
Megapixels8 Megapixels
Photosensitive chipSony IMX219
Resolution3280 × 2464 (per camera)
Lens Specifications
CMOS size1/4inch
Focal Length2.6mm
Angle of View83/73/50 degree (diagonal/horizontal/vertical)
Distortion<1%
Baseline Length60mm
ICM20948
Accelerometer
Resolution16-bit
Measuring Range (configurable)±2, ±4, ±8, ±16g
Operating Current68.9uA
Gyroscope
Resolution16-bit
Measuring Range (configurable)±250, ±500, ±1000, ±2000°/sec
Operating Current1.23mA
Magnetometer
Resolution16-bit
Measuring Range±4900μT
Operating Current90uA
Dimensions24mm × 85mm


Parts List

  • 1 x IMX219-83 8MP 3D Stereo Camera Module – Compatible with Jetson Nano/ Xavier NX
  • 2 x FFC Cable 
  • 1 x PH2.0 4-pin wire
